Water intrusion can come from small sources like a dishwasher leak or larger ones like rainwater causing inches of standing water in a basement. Other instances of damage that call for water mitigation services include:
Sewer backup, sump pump failure, or clogged toilets Toilet wax seal failure Shower pan corrosion Pipe leaks and ruptures Washer or icemaker line breaks HVAC drain line blockage A leaking roof Moisture behind walls Foundation cracks Mold Mold is a good example to illustrate how water mitigation works. We’ve often found that clients we do mold remediation services for had existing water damage issues that ended up leading to the mold damage. When performing water mitigation we look for what’s causing the water problem and for ways to stop mold before it multiplies and becomes a bigger concern.

If you’re in the middle of a water intrusion disaster, here are some important dos and don’ts to follow:
Don’ts:
Safety first! Do not enter a room with standing water until the electricity has been turned off! A regular household vacuum should never be used to pick up water. Never use electrical appliance if standing on a wet floor or carpet. Leave visible mold alone. Dos:
Call a water mitigation professional as soon as possible. Mold and other damage can begin within hours of a water intrusion. Mop and blot up as much water as possible. Remove non-attached floor coverings and mats but leave wall-to-wall carpeting removal to a pro. If there are window coverings like draperies that touch the water, loop them through a hanger and put them up on the rod. Remove wet cushions to dry and wipe down soaked furniture. Move valuables like paintings, photos, and art objects to a dry location. Books should be left tightly packed on shelves until it’s determined if they need specialized drying.
